Pork Empanadas

Submitted by: Michele O'Sullivan
Home Town: San Diego, California, USA
Living In: Henderson, Nevada, USA
Tender pork turnovers. Filling can be used for almost anything else, such as taco filling. Can be frozen baked or unbaked. If baking from freezer, do not thaw. Bake in preheated 350 degree F oven for 25 to 30 minutes. Reheat baked frozen at 350 for 15 minutes.

Cantonese Lean Pork Congee

Submitted by: Vivian
Pork is simmered with rice, served with salted egg and hundred-year egg then garnished with ginger and green onion. This is a favorite brunch item served in dim sum restaurants.

Pork Chile Rojo (Pulled Pork with Red Chile Sauce)

Submitted by: Diyeana
Home Town: Salt Lake City, Utah, USA
Living In: Sandy, Utah, USA
The pork shoulder roast, sometimes labeled as Boston butt, is a rich and flavorful cut that becomes very tender as it cooks. This pulled pork is slow cooked and then simmered on the stove with salsa and tomatoes. Serve with warm tortillas or hard taco shells.
